The artwork ships framed and accompanied by a certificate of authenticity.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eTakashi Murakami's \"Poporoke Forest, 2011,\" is a dazzling celebration of the artist's most iconic motif: the smiling flower. Executed as a 4-color offset lithograph with cold stamping, the composition is filled edge to edge with hundreds of overlapping blossoms in an astonishing range of sizes and colors. Rather than presenting a traditional landscape, Murakami creates a dense floral universe where every available space is occupied, immersing the viewer in an endlessly vibrant field of cheerful faces.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At first glance, the work radiates optimism. The flowers, each with exuberant smiles, appear to laugh in unison, their multicolored petals creating an almost kaleidoscopic rhythm across the surface. Yet, as is often the case in Murakami's work, prolonged viewing reveals a greater complexity. The sheer abundance of forms becomes almost overwhelming, transforming what initially seems playful into something hypnotic. This tension between delight and sensory excess is central to Murakami's \"Superflat\" philosophy, which blurs the boundaries between fine art and commercial imagery while questioning the nature of contemporary visual culture.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eMurakami's smiling flower has become one of the defining symbols of twenty-first-century contemporary art. Inspired by Japanese manga, anime, traditional decorative arts, and the visual language of consumer culture, the motif functions as both a universal emblem of happiness and a subtle commentary on the manufactured optimism of modern life.
